The primary growth drivers for the RPA in Finance market include the rising demand for automation in repetitive and time-consuming financial processes. Financial institutions, including banks and insurance companies, are continuously seeking ways to optimize their operations. By automating tasks such as invoice processing, accounts reconciliation, and compliance reporting, these organizations can significantly reduce the time and cost associated with manual processing. Additionally, RPA technologies offer enhanced accuracy and speed, which minimizes errors and improves overall service delivery. This shift towards automation is not only driven by the need for efficiency but also by the pressure to remain competitive in a rapidly evolving financial landscape.
Another crucial factor contributing to the growth of the RPA in Finance market is the increasing regulatory scrutiny in the financial sector. Compliance management has become a significant concern for financial institutions, as they are required to adhere to numerous regulations across different jurisdictions. RPA technologies play a vital role in ensuring compliance by automating the monitoring and reporting of regulatory requirements. This capability reduces the risk of non-compliance and the associated penalties, thus offering a compelling value proposition to financial institutions. Consequently, the growing emphasis on compliance is anticipated to drive further adoption of RPA solutions in the financial sector.
The integration of artificial intelligence (AI) and machine learning (ML) with RPA is creating new growth opportunities within the finance sector. By leveraging AI and ML, RPA solutions can handle more complex tasks that require cognitive capabilities, such as fraud detection, risk management, and customer service. This integration not only enhances the capabilities of traditional RPA solutions but also expands their applicability across various financial functions. Financial institutions are increasingly investing in RPA solutions integrated with AI and ML to gain a competitive edge and offer innovative services to their customers. This trend is expected to drive significant growth in the RPA in Finance market over the forecast period.

One of the primary growth factors propelling the Robotic Process Automation market is the increasing pressure on organizations to streamline their business operations and reduce operational costs. Enterprises, both large and small, are leveraging RPA solutions to automate repetitive and rule-based tasks, thereby freeing up human resources for more strategic and value-added activities. This shift not only enhances workforce productivity but also minimizes the risk of human error and ensures compliance with regulatory requirements. The ability of RPA tools to seamlessly integrate with existing systems without necessitating extensive changes to legacy infrastructure further accelerates adoption across sectors such as banking, healthcare, and retail. As businesses seek to remain agile and responsive in a highly competitive environment, RPA stands out as a transformative technology that delivers measurable ROI and operational resilience.
Another significant driver of RPA market growth is the evolution of artificial intelligence (AI) and machine learning (ML) capabilities within automation platforms. Modern RPA solutions are increasingly incorporating cognitive technologies to enable intelligent automation, allowing bots to handle more complex tasks that require decision-making, pattern recognition, and natural language processing. This advancement is expanding the scope of RPA applications beyond simple transactional processes to include customer service, fraud detection, and supply chain optimization. The synergy between RPA and AI is fostering the development of more sophisticated automation solutions that can adapt to changing business needs, learn from data, and continuously improve performance. As organizations strive to harness the full potential of digital transformation, the integration of AI-driven RPA is expected to play a pivotal role in shaping the future of work.
The growing emphasis on regulatory compliance and data security is also fueling the adoption of Robotic Process Automation across highly regulated industries such as BFSI and healthcare. RPA enables organizations to automate compliance-related tasks, maintain detailed audit trails, and ensure consistency in data processing, thereby reducing the risk of non-compliance and associated penalties. Moreover, the scalability and flexibility of RPA solutions allow enterprises to quickly adapt to evolving regulatory requirements and manage large volumes of data with accuracy and efficiency. This is particularly relevant in the context of global operations, where organizations must navigate complex regulatory landscapes and adhere to stringent data protection standards. As regulatory frameworks continue to evolve, the demand for robust and secure RPA solutions is expected to rise, further driving market growth.
